Ideas for improvement:

  • In the list, make sure to also show exact matches (repeat the list shown on /label/foo – unclear whether that's included currently)
  • Sort sections alphabetically by label (except the current label atom, that may be better when always the first one)
  • For every label _expression_, list the nodes that can handle it, like on the label main page ("Nodes" section on /label/foo)
  • Add model-links to /label/foo in every section, so users to the composite label's page from there
